How do i copy an entire dataset and paste it in Excel?

I have an entire dataset as the result of a query that i made in POWER BI, when i use the option of "copy table" it only gives me 1000 rows, but i do have 26k.

 

I've read online something about creating an INDEX column in my query, then a card and then setting it's MAX value.

ElioAngarita_0-1625001598367.png

I have both, but when i export is simply gives me:

 

Max of Index

27000

 

That's it, could you please help me?
